Matt Chandler

    Matt Chandler is an award-winning children's book author dedicated to crafting engaging narratives that spark young imaginations. With a prolific output exceeding fifty books, he demonstrates a profound understanding of the child reader and the world they inhabit. His work is characterized by a playful style and a focus on themes resonant with youth. Through his stories, Chandler inspires and fosters creativity and a love for reading in children.

    • Located on an island in San Francisco Bay, Alcatraz was once considered one of the country's most secure prisons. But that didn't stop three prisoners from making a daring escape the night of June 11, 1962. They set sail across the bay on a homemade raft made of raincoats. Then they vanished. What happened to them? Explore the theories and discover why their escape has become one of history's greatest mysteries.
